Job Summary

Columbus State University is inviting applications for part-time faculty pool positions in Higher Education (Educational Leadership) instruction. Application submission to the part time faculty pool is open to qualified and competent experts, who possess skills, education, and experience in academic and/or professional areas.

Applications for part-time faculty positions will be held in applicant pools, which, based on student enrollment, will be consulted when searching for candidates to fill the position on a semester-by-semester basis.

Part-time faculty positions offer flexible hours and the opportunity to assist students in achieving their educational goals. Assignments may include a combination of day, evening, weekend, and/or online classes, depending on need.

Responsibilities
  • Prepare for class starts by ensuring assigned sections are free from error, all due dates are set appropriately, digital materials are accessible, and course(s) is paired correctly with any 3rd party tools;
  • Follow approved syllabi and curriculum/course outline as provided by the College;
  • Keep informed of current standards related to instructional area;
  • Teach assigned course(s);
  • Present material in an engaging and positive fashion;
  • Maintain an online classroom environment conducive to learning;
  • Respond to student communication and provide constructive and robust feedback in a timely manner based on rubrics provided;
  • Support student success;
  • Evaluate student progress;
  • Reach out to students who are struggling or are high-risk;
  • Supplement student material when needed;
  • Refer students to appropriate college sources for information on counseling and other student services;
  • Maintain student records and grades;
  • Post grades within the prescribed deadlines;
  • Adhere to and meet all established university and accreditation (SACSCOC) instructional policies, guidelines and standards.


Required Qualifications
  • Doctorate degree in the field of study (Educational Leadership or Educational Administration) or a related discipline from an accredited institution;
  • Teaching experience at the higher educational level strongly preferred;
  • Experience utilizing instructional technologies, including computers, internet resources and other appropriate media in instruction;
  • Knowledge of teaching methodologies/pedagogical strategies;
  • Ability to provide instruction in a variety of formats (on ground, online, or hybrid);
  • Familiarity with learning management systems;
  • Exceptional oral, written and interpersonal communication skills.
